In the city center, facing the old port, visit one of Europe’s largest private aquariums. Allow two hours to discover the heart of the oceans, meet over 12,000 marine animals, and be amazed by the biodiversity of the Atlantic, the Mediterranean, and the Tropics.

8,000 M² Dedicated to the Underwater World

Meet jellyfish or fascinating sharks on a unique journey to learn more about the marine world.

Remember to get the audio guide (adults, children) to learn all about underwater life anecdotes. Children can also enjoy a specially designed path at their height and fun spaces just for them!

A modernized scenography in 2018 highlights each universe. Rediscover the different areas of the visitor’s path, from the gallery of lights to the tropical forest, crossing all the world’s oceans…

Each year, the La Rochelle Aquarium, located right next to the Old Port, welcomes over 800,000 visitors, making it the most visited aquarium in France. It is open 365 days a year.

Biodiversity and Environmental Respect

Discover the world of the seabed and observe the biology of marine species. The Aquarium houses over 600 different species spread across three million liters of seawater. The shark tank alone holds 1.5 million liters!

The La Rochelle Aquarium was conceived and built in compliance with technical and biological requirements. Take the aquarium’s elevator and dive into the maritime depths of the La Rochelle Aquarium.
